Frequently Asked Questions

What is Hypnosis?

Hypnosis is a natural state. We all go in and out of trance every day. Sleep is the deepest level of trance. If you have ever cried during a movie, been absorbed in a good book, or driven somewhere and not remembered how you got there you have experienced a trance state.

Can the Hypnotist control my mind and make me do things that I do not want to do?

No, people will never do anything that they are morally opposed to. If hypnosis was mind control Hypnotists would be among the richest people in the world, and have perfectly behaved children.

What if I can’t be hypnotized?

In our professional opinion everyone can be hypnotized. There are those however that choose not to be hypnotized. Hypnosis is a very powerful tool for change and it is regrettable that anyone would choose not to use it.

How long will the effect of the hypnosis last? Are the changes permanent?

Most changes are permanent. Though there are times that a person can become re-sensitized to a situation or event. In those cases another session to fine tune the hypnosis is very helpful and usually successful.

Do you always have to bring up some traumatic event from my earlier life?

No, though there are times that this is beneficial. When the client is opposed to revisiting certain events, we can still help with what we call Blissnosis. Blissnosis is simply a way to help the client feel happier, more content and at peace despite anything that may have happened to them previously in life. Our goal is to help you in any way we can, not re-traumatize you.

Will I remember and be aware of what happens during the session?

In hypnotherapy you will have a heightened state of awareness. You will remember everything that is said and done. You will be ultra-aware. The only time you would not remember is if you accepted the suggestion by the Hypnotist to forget. For example, a disturbing memory.

Is hypnotherapy guaranteed to treat me?

No, hypnotherapy sessions are not guaranteed to cure you. The success of the treatment depends upon the willingness, effort and motivation of the person being hypnotized.

Can children be hypnotized?

Children are usually among those who live in what we call a somnambulistic state. They already live in their imaginations. When they imagine that they are a dinosaur, astronaut etc.…they really believe they are one. Children can be easily hypnotized. However we prefer that they be at least 8 years old and accompanied by an adult. (Though we have worked with children younger than this. It is a case by case decision.)
